Daisy Duke Biography
Daisy Duke was the cheerfully buxom hillbilly cousin on the TV show The Dukes of Hazzard. The country-fried car-chase show was a prime-time hit from 1979-1985. Daisy mostly wore halter tops and extra-tight denim cutoffs (which became widely known as "Daisy Dukes"). Daisy Duke was played by Catherine Bach; her cousins Bo and Luke Duke were played by John Schneider and Tom Wopat. In a 2005 feature film version of the story, Daisy Duke was played by pop singer Jessica Simpson.
Extra credit:
Daisy Duke's shorts inspired the 1992 double-platinum single "Dazzey Duks" by the rapper Duice... According to The Hollywood Reporter, Britney Spears was considered for the role of Daisy Duke in the Dukes of Hazzard movie before Simpson got the part.
